In this research, two small sub-basins were selected in Darjazin Watershed of Semnan to evaluate the effect of ruck check dams on peak and volume of flood in small watersheds. Two watersheds were chosen as study area in a part of southern Alborz Mountain with arid and semi-arid climate. These watersheds are located in upland of Mahdishahr city and many check dams are constructed for flood control in past few years. All check dams were examined during field operation and their sedimentation were assessed. Results showed that all check dam reservoirs were filled by sediment. In this research, the peak and volume of floods were assessed in three scenarios of 1) watersheds with no check dams 2) watersheds with empty of sediment check dam reservoirs and 3) watersheds with full of sediment check dam reservoirs. HEC-HMS model was used for rainfall-runoff simulation. . Mean comparison test by paired method for all three scenarios showed that flood peak and volume have significant difference at α=1% level. But, flood peak and volume in scenario 2 are computed less than that of scenario 1 and in scenario 3 are computed more than that of scenario 2. On the other hand, flood peak and volume in the scenario 3 slightly decreased by 4.8 and 5.7 percent respectively compared to scenario 1 where is not significant based on the objectives of project.

Evaluation of empirical models for sediment yield in watersheds is a necessity. One of the conventional models in Iran is MPSIAC that has been used extensively. Sediment measurement of small dam's reservoirs is one of the methods for evaluation of these models. In this research, 9 small watersheds were selected in Semnan Province. There is an earth small dam at the outlet of each watershed built in the past 10 years. These dams have not spilled since they were built. Therefore total sediment volume discharged from each watershed was entrapped behind the dams. The amount of deposited sediments in these reservoirs was measured by surveying and estimation of apparent Specific Weight which then compared with estimating values of MPSIAC model by paired t-test. The results showed that the difference between the means for estimated volumes of sediment yield by use of MPSIAC model at the level of 5% had no significant difference while the difference between mean weights of sediments at the level of 5% was significant. Also determination of performance and relative root mean square error showed that MPSIAC model has no appropriate efficiency for application in the region.
